Output eb17d93ffcec64779137c7cbd3800946571eb7585b16fc02892ea00a3efce3bc:50

value
18551068
script pubkey
OP_0 OP_PUSHBYTES_32 ab840ccbbb9f61b97ce94b7484c52277061a0a9f87d4d83f4c65770ff7e51992
address
bc1q4wzqejamnasmjl8ffd6gf3fzwurp5z5lsl2ds06vv4mslal9rxfq2ukyq9
transaction
eb17d93ffcec64779137c7cbd3800946571eb7585b16fc02892ea00a3efce3bc
confirmations
164761
spent
true